  1. Camp Pahoka, operated by the Buffalo Trace Council of the BSA, has been closed now for many years. It was located in Southern Indiana, on high ground East of the Wabash River North of New Harmony city. I attended summer camp there for many years as a youth, and even worked on the camp staff one whole summer teaching archery.
